The 2024 QS World University Rankings rank LMU Munich 54th overall in the world and 2nd in Germany. In the 2024 QS Subject Rankings, the university is highly ranked in the arts and humanities, natural sciences, and life sciences and medicine.

What do you need to get into LMU Munich : Admissions Requirements

  • University Entrance Qualification.
  • Proof of German Language Proficiency.
  • Official Certified copies of original certificates and original translations from secondary school or university.
  • Updated CV.
  • Financial support documentation or sponsor's affidavit of financial support.
  • Visa certification.

What is the acceptance rate for LMU Germany : Ludwig Maximilians University Munich has an acceptance rate of around 10%. The total student enrollment at LMU Munich was over 52,000 in the Winter semester in 2022/23. Out of this, more than 10,000 were international students.
